Become Invisible Online

In today's hyperconnected world, your digital footprint can be a double-edged sword. While it can connect you with like-minded individuals and unlock exciting opportunities, it can also expose your details to potential risks. Fortunately, there are steps you can take to reduce your digital footprint and {becomeinvisible online.

First and foremost, carefully consider the information you share online. Avoid revealing sensitive details such as your full name, address, phone number, or financial history.

  • {Utilize strong passwords for all your accounts and enable two-factor authentication wherever possible.
  • Regularly review your privacy settings on social media platforms and limit the amount of information you make viewable.
  • Be cautious about clicking on links or downloading files from untrusted sources, as they could contain malware or other risks.

By taking these precautions, you can fortify your online security and {effectively{ minimize your digital footprint. Remember, the more you obscure your presence online, the more secure you'll be.
